Vue已在前端開發中占據了主導地位,它具有簡單易用、靈活、高效等眾多特點,成為了前端框架的佼佼者。它的彈出多頁面功能也是備受好評的。那么,如何在Vue中實現彈出多頁面呢?下面就詳細介紹一下。
首先,我們需要引入Vue-Router。Vue-Router是Vue.js官方的路由管理器,它通過路由映射表的配置,為單頁面應用提供了強大的路由管理功能。使用Vue-Router可以輕松實現多頁面彈出的功能。
// 引入Vue-Router import Vue from 'vue' import VueRouter from 'vue-router' Vue.use(VueRouter)
然后,我們需要在Vue實例中配置路由。在路由映射表中,定義了頁面路徑和對應的組件。例如下面的代碼中,我們定義了兩個路由:/page1和/page2,分別對應兩個組件Page1和Page2。
// 配置路由映射表 const router = new VueRouter({ routes: [ { path: '/page1', component: Page1 }, { path: '/page2', component: Page2 } ] })
接下來,我們需要在組件中使用router-link標簽作為跳轉鏈接,將路由路徑與組件綁定。例如下面的代碼中,我們在App.vue組件中使用了兩個router-link標簽,分別跳轉到/page1和/page2。
// 使用router-link標簽作為跳轉鏈接Page1 Page2
最后,在組件中使用router-view標簽作為路由出口,將組件與對應的路由路徑綁定。例如下面的代碼中,我們在App.vue組件中使用了router-view標簽作為路由出口,將組件與對應的路由路徑綁定。
// 使用router-view標簽作為路由出口Page1 Page2
這時,我們就可以通過點擊路由鏈接彈出多個頁面了。在頁面之間進行跳轉時,Vue-Router會自動幫我們渲染對應的組件。同時,我們還可以在路由映射表中添加其他屬性,例如meta,用于實現頁面權限控制等功能。
總之,Vue-Router提供了非常便捷的路由管理功能,使得我們可以輕松實現多頁面彈出功能。掌握Vue-Router的使用方法,是提高前端開發效率的重要一步。